> Native means the implementation is in haskell, and the library is
> not using another implementation (in another language) to do the
> work: either through FFI as a binding, or as a wrapper to an
> external program.

I can see how this terminology makes sense, but it's the opposite of
the usage in Java (where "native" == "unmanaged code called via JNI").
